Finding the right real estate lawyer is crucial when buying, selling, or investing in property in Georgia. With a population of over 9 million and a dense housing market, the real estate landscape can be complex. An experienced real estate attorney well-versed in Georgia laws can help protect your rights and ensure transactions go smoothly.

When looking for a real estate lawyer in Georgia, finding one with proven expertise in the type of real estate matter you require counsel on is essential. Those buying or selling residential property will need an attorney knowledgeable about everything from contracts and titles to mortgages, insurance, and home inspections. A lawyer proficient in zoning laws, commercial leasing, property taxes, and financing is critical for commercial real estate dealings.

Real Estate Specializations

When researching real estate lawyers in Georgia, pay close attention to those concentrating their practice in your specific area of need. Common real estate specializations include:

- Residential Transactions:  Handling contracts, mortgages, titles, and closings for home buyers and sellers.

- Commercial Transactions:  Advising parties on purchase and sale agreements, leases, zoning codes, and property development.  

- Short Sales/Foreclosures:  Assisting homeowners in navigating bank negotiations, auction sales, and mortgage defaults.

- Landlord/Tenant Disputes:  Settling conflicts over security deposits, rent control, evictions, and fair housing acts.  

- Condo/HOA Law:  Providing guidance on bylaws, governing documents, association fees/rules, and unit ownership rights.

- Title Insurance Claims:  Pursuing financial recovery for losses related to undisclosed liens, legal errors, and ownership challenges.

Questions to Ask a Prospective Attorney

It’s wise to thoroughly vet any real estate lawyer you’re considering hiring for your case or transaction. Key questions that can help determine if they’re the right fit include:

- How long have you practiced real estate law in Georgia?

- What percentage of your overall caseload focuses on real estate law?

- How many real estate transactions/cases similar to mine have you handled?

- Do you have experience with my specific county and local municipality laws?

- What other partners/professionals might assist in my case if needed?

- What steps would you take to handle my particular legal matter?

- How responsive can I expect you to be with calls/emails during my case?

- What are the total fees/costs I can expect for your legal services?

Vetting multiple real estate lawyer candidates in Georgia thoroughly before deciding can pay dividends in achieving optimal legal guidance and representation.
